Dating back to 1992, my first year as a mortgage lender representative (Account Executive was the actual title), I learned very quickly that mortgage programs offered by the Federal Housing Administration (FHA) were among the best and most affordable available to home buyers. I decided then that any success achieved in my mortgage career would have to include FHA-insyred mortgages. What wasn't very clear then is that commercial mortgage applications would become as important a part of my career as it did. The reason? Mixed-use (combination of residential & commercial units in the same building) properties.

Did you know that the FHA-insured 203k rehab loan is the only residential mortgage program that can be used to finance the purchase of mixed-use properties? That was certainly true during my years in the industry, but more to the point of commercial mortgage origination, 203k was a perfect segue into commercial mortgages for me during that time.
